Authorizes the village of Southampton, town of Southampton, in Suffolk county to establish demonstration programs imposing monetary liability for failure of operators to comply with posted speed limits
Summary
Authorizes the village of Southampton in the town of Southampton, county of Suffolk to establish a demonstration program imposing monetary liability on the owner of a vehicle for failure of an operator thereof to comply with posted maximum speed limits.

The bill version was updated from 'A' to 'B', indicating a revision in the legislative process. The primary substantive change is the reordering of the criteria for selecting photo speed monitoring locations, which now lists 'speeding data' and 'accident history' before 'proximity to facilities for senior citizens.' Additionally, the procedural history was updated to reflect that the bill was amended and recommitted to the committee.
Scope change
The scope and applicability of the bill remain unchanged; the revision affects only the order of criteria for site selection and the legislative status.
REQUIREMENT
The list of criteria for selecting photo speed violation monitoring locations was reordered to prioritize speeding data and accident history over proximity to senior citizen facilities.
TIMELINE
The bill's procedural status was updated to reflect that it was amended and recommitted to the Transportation Committee.
